• 02-09-2010, 16:40:11
    #1
    merhaba arkadaşlar ben kendi yapacka oldugum site için dil dosyası oluşturmak istiyorum..

    kendim için klon siteler yapacağı sanaol kod dağıtımı onun için yeniden yeniden butun yazıları değitip tekrardan siteyi kurmak yerine. bdil klasoru oluşturup o klasorden gerekli bilgileri çektirmek istiyorum.. bunu nasıl yapabilirim bu konu hakkında bilgisi olan varmı ??
  • 03-09-2010, 22:59:36
    #2
    Üyeliği durduruldu
    kereky adlı üyeden alıntı: mesajı görüntüle
    merhaba arkadaşlar ben kendi yapacka oldugum site için dil dosyası oluşturmak istiyorum..

    kendim için klon siteler yapacağı sanaol kod dağıtımı onun için yeniden yeniden butun yazıları değitip tekrardan siteyi kurmak yerine. bdil klasoru oluşturup o klasorden gerekli bilgileri çektirmek istiyorum.. bunu nasıl yapabilirim bu konu hakkında bilgisi olan varmı ??
    Öncelikle kullandığın Anadile özen göstermen dileği ile.

    Bunu define ile yapabilirsin. birkaç dil dosyası oluştur. en.php tr.php gibi içlerine de gerekli detayı yap
    ing.php için
    define("anasayfa","Homepage");
    tr.php için
    define("anasayfa","Anasayfa");
    gibi ardından da session ile sayfaya include edilen php dosyasının değişmesini asğla bir dene bakalım
  • 03-09-2010, 23:20:43
    #3
    izmirden adlı üyeden alıntı: mesajı görüntüle
    Öncelikle kullandığın ANADİL'e özen göstermen dileği ile.

    Bunu define ile yapabilirsin. birkaç dil dosyası oluştur. en.php tr.php gibi içlerine de gerekli detayı yap
    ing.php için
    define("anasayfa","Homepage");
    tr.php için
    define("anasayfa","Anasayfa");
    gibi ardından da session ile sayfaya include edilen php dosyasının değişmesini asğla bir dene bakalım

    teşekkürler toprağım sağol ilgilenmişsin ama benim bu konu hakkında hiç bilgim yok..
    tr ing dosyasını bu şekilde oluşturabilirim ama sorun şurada; mesela ben ing için bi klasor oluşturdum diyelim o klasordeki anasayfa yazısı için kullandığım homepage sözcüğünü nasıl çektireceğim? birazcık detaya girebilirsen anlatımda çok mutlu mesut bahtiyar olacağım )

    bu arada hızlı yazdığımdan arasıra yanlış arasıra eksik yazıyom kusura bakmayın
  • 03-09-2010, 23:48:28
    #4
    Kimlik doğrulama veya yönetimden onay bekliyor.
    Anasayfa Dosyanız:
    <?php
    
    $diller = array(
    	'tr' => 'Turkce.php',
    	'en' => 'Ingilizce.php',
    	'fr' => 'Fransizca.php'
    );
    
    
    if (!isset($_GET['dil']) || !isset($diller[$_GET['dil']]))
    	require_once(dirname(__FILE__) . $diller['tr']);
    else
    	require_once(dirname(__FILE__) . $diller[$_GET['dil']]);
    
    // Örnek bir yazım
    echo $dil['baslik'];
    // Ekran Çıktısı: r10 - Anasayfa
    
    ?>
    Örnek Bir Dil Dosyanız:
    <?php
    
    $txt['baslik'] = 'r10 - Anasayfa';
    
    ?>
  • 04-09-2010, 00:01:24
    #5
    teşekkürler dostum deniyorum..
  • 04-09-2010, 00:01:50
    #6
    Üyeliği durduruldu
    by_grafitus adlı üyeden alıntı: mesajı görüntüle
    Anasayfa Dosyanız:
    <?php
    
    $diller = array(
    	'tr' => 'Turkce.php',
    	'en' => 'Ingilizce.php',
    	'fr' => 'Fransizca.php'
    );
    
    
    if (!isset($_GET['dil']) || !isset($diller[$_GET['dil']]))
    	require_once(dirname(__FILE__) . $diller['tr']);
    else
    	require_once(dirname(__FILE__) . $diller[$_GET['dil']]);
    
    // Örnek bir yazım
    echo $dil['baslik'];
    // Ekran Çıktısı: r10 - Anasayfa
    
    ?>
    Örnek Bir Dil Dosyanız:
    <?php
    
    $txt['baslik'] = 'r10 - Anasayfa';
    
    ?>
    by_grafitus uzun zaman oldu görüşemiyoruz

    Bir başka yöntemi de upload ettim açıklamalı olarak denemek istersen

    http://forum.scriptlerin.com/dosyalar/dildegistirme.rar
  • 04-09-2010, 00:12:38
    #7
    izmirden adlı üyeden alıntı: mesajı görüntüle
    by_grafitus uzun zaman oldu görüşemiyoruz

    Bir başka yöntemi de upload ettim açıklamalı olarak denemek istersen

    http://forum.scriptlerin.com/dosyalar/dildegistirme.rar

    eyvallah toprağım deniyorum bunuda.. hangisi daha kolay gelirse artık..
    bu arada sizinde css ile xhtml ile ilgili bi sorun olursa elimden geleni yaparım, yardım edebildiğim kadar yardımlarınız için çok teşekkür ederim..
  • 04-09-2010, 22:01:28
    #8
    Üyeliği durduruldu
    Örnek
  • 04-09-2010, 23:07:30
    #9
    Daha önce bununla ilgili bir proje hazırlamıştım.Şöyle yapıyorsun dil.php oluşturuyorsun içine ;
    <?php
    
    $dil =$_GET["dil"];
    include ("$dil.php");
    
    echo '<table width="200" border="1">
      <tr>
        <th scope="col">'.Ana.'</th>
        <th scope="col">'.Dersler.'</th>
        <th scope="col">'.Moduller.'</th>
        <th scope="col">'.Dokumanlar.'</th>
        <th scope="col">'.Haberler.'</th>
      </tr>
    </table>'
    
    ?>
    TR.php oluşturuyorsun içine;
    <?php
    
    define ("Ana","Anasayfa");
    define ("Dersler","Dersler");
    define ("Moduller","Modüller");
    define ("Dokumanlar","Dökümanlar");
    define ("Haberler","Haberler");
    
    ?>
    EN.php oluşturuyorsun içine;
    <?php
    
    define ("Ana","Home Page");
    define ("Dersler","Lessons");
    define ("Moduller","Moduls");
    define ("Dokumanlar","Documenta");
    define ("Haberler","News");
    
    ?>
    şu anda demosu yok ama istersen derleyip koyabilirim.